CPB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2021 in Review

537 of the 5,745 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Campbell Soup (CPB) for Q2 2021, worth a combined $7.1B — down 11% from $7.99B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 85 funds closed out of CPB and 56 opened new positions — a net loss of 29 holders — while 177 trimmed existing stakes and 196 added.

The largest buyer was Citadel Advisors, adding an estimated $85.3M. The largest seller was HS Management Partners, exiting entirely with an estimated $168M sold.
